2: Shampooing Every Day
Of course, clean hair is important — but most hairstylists will suggest that you wash your hair every other day, or even once a week depending on your hair type. Washing your hair often can cause it to get dry – and holding off on washing your hair will let natural oils add some necessary moisture to your hair.
In fact, Sally Hershberger, executive style director for John Frieda Sheer Blonde, told Good Housekeeping that hair tends to look its best when you let the natural oils from your scalp reach your ends.
Of course, you can always utilize products like dry shampoo if you need the extra moisture and hold when styling your hair in the morning.
3: Misusing Your Appliances
Have you walked out of the shower with your hair soaking wet only to instantly pick up your hairdryer to start drying it? Yeah, you should probably stop doing that. If you dry soaking wet hair you’ll only be drying it longer. It’s best to let your hair air dry a bit.
Other tips for proper appliance use are:
- Blow-dry your hair with an attachment
- Use a heat protector before applying direct heat to your hair
- Straighten your hair on a higher setting, in smaller sections
4: Using Appliances Too Much
Using your hairdryer or straightening iron often can cause your hair to get dry and brittle faster. You also run the risk of burning your hair and causing long-term damage
Frequent use of heating appliances can also cause your hair to lose its natural body and volume. Try to use other styling methods like dry shampoo or updos to prevent daily use of these appliances.
5: Not Using the Right Brush
It’s important to be selective when it comes to choosing your hairbrush. Brushes with sharp or rough bristles can damage your hair by causing microtears. It’s better to opt for a brush with softer, wide-set bristles that will put less stress on your scalp and hair.
